GFR Fund
GFR Fund is a San Francisco-based venture capital fund that invests in early-stage companies across various sectors, including gaming, generative AI, and consumer technology. The fund is affiliated with GREE and focuses on fostering digitally-native communities globally.

GFR Fund as a funder
Investment thesis
GFR Fund focuses on supporting founders who are building digitally-native communities, particularly in consumer technology, gaming, generative AI, and the creator economy. The fund seeks early-stage companies that prioritize community engagement and cultural relevance.
Focus narrative
GFR Fund specializes in early-stage investments, targeting pre-seed, seed, and Series A rounds. The fund is particularly interested in entrepreneurs who are building digitally-native communities in sectors such as gaming, generative AI, the creator economy, media, and consumer technology. GFR Fund has a strong emphasis on emerging markets, including South Asia, Southeast Asia, and Africa.
Value beyond capital
GFR Fund adds value to its portfolio companies by leveraging its extensive network in Asia, particularly through its affiliation with GREE, a Tokyo-based mobile gaming company. The fund provides strategic connections, industry insights, and support in building community-driven products that resonate with culturally relevant audiences.

Portfolio and track record
Portfolio context
Notable portfolio companies include: Alinea Invest: A platform aimed at making money management more accessible to Gen Z and women. Omeda Studios: Developers of the third-person action MOBA game 'Predecessor'. Magma: A platform that unlocks artists' full creative potential. GEEIQ: A data platform that helps brands engage with the virtual world. Final Boss Sour: A brand offering sour snacks made from real fruit. Other companies include Chowdeck, a logistics service for restaurants; STAN, a platform for digital collectibles; Pocket Frens, a virtual pet simulation game; Tovala, a fresh meal delivery service; and VRChat, a social VR platform.
